Some more information. After attempting on a few more workstations one was able to be applied successfully. After reading the log file I was able to determine that it unpacks the multiplatform package, to C:\ProgramData\dell\drivers\*Name of Package*\, then writes the settings, to C:\ProgramData\dell\drivers\*Name of Package*\*Random*.tmp, before applying. What I am seeing is that on the workstations that apply successfully the package is unpacked successfully and the temp file is written and is read from for the rest of the process. The workstations that fail to apply the package is unpacked successfully however the temp file is not created for the rest of the process to read from.


This is the key point in the log,

[01/05/15 14:23:17]    
--- Start of Vendor Software Log ---

[01/05/15 14:23:17]    ASCII payload log file detected.


At this point the temp file is detected and read. This line is missing in all the others that have failed the application. Which leads me to believe that the file is not created as referenced in the log just before.

Working Example: [01/05/15 14:23:09]    Temporary payload log file name: C:\ProgramData\dell\drivers\multiplatform_WOL_PXE\SCEC77D.tmp

One of the downsides of this process is that whether the application succeeded or failed the folder and files are deleted, which makes it tricky to capture what takes place and seeing if the temp file is indeed there before the process completes.
